The Gazelle Jukebox
The Gazelle and the Manhattan Nostalgia models need no introduction as they have become legendary. Each machine is hand built using only the finest materials available. All Nostalgia cabinets are manufactured from top quality marine ply, which is curved and formed to produce the finest cabinet in the world today. Adorning this classic we utilise the highest quality woods and veneers together with polycarbonate plastics to form the bubble tube pilasters and arch covers. This material is intrinsically strong and will withstand tremendous pressure and abuse through day to day operation. These plastics are clalmped into position by solid chrome metal castings just like the original for that authentic feel and look. The final crowning gloiy of yesterdays art.
Width 675mm x Depth 640mm x Height 1515mm
Technical Specification:
- Latest computer technology
- 21st century 80 disc auto changer
- Simplest in the world
- Interfaces with up to 3 Sound Leisure wall boxes
- 2x programmable BGM (coin override)
- 24hr Real time clock
- Complete system analysis
- Disc popularity via keyboard
- Psion data retrieval RS232
- 60 + 60 watts twin channel amp
- Spare position for extra twin channel slave amp
- 1 Mic input & Auxiliary autofade
- Random play 1-99 minutes (via keyboard)
- 1 Up to 8 track lockout over all discs
- Electronic cash meter for easy cash count
- Faulty disc diagnostic (read out via LED display)
- Engineer fault codes 1 CD's played in selected order
- Add on package to enable CDV

The smaller details often make the biggest difference. As witli the imitation curtain which is edged with a genuine fabric lassie and the solid metal castings which are zinc and chrome plated.
21st century mechanism. "The simplest commercial mechanism in the world". The simplistic design utilising a minimum of moving parts and components ensures ease of operation and the minimum of service.
A unique polycarbonate has been developed for the use in Sound Leisures Nostalgia range. The Material has a class 1 lire rating and is virtually unbreakable, having an impact resistance 200 times that of glass and a tensile strength of break upto 70N/mm.
